Abstract

A process for compression moulding semi-crystalline polymers, comprising the following operations: bringing the material to a temperature exceeding the polymer melting point TF; cooling the material to a temperature TLAV close to but higher than the temperature TIC at which crystallization commences during cooling; feeding measured quantities of material into a mould operating by compression; forming the article while maintaining a temperature close to TIC; cooling the article and extracting it from the mould.
